Inter are working hard to satisfy coach Antonio Conte in the transfer market and are looking to provide multiple new starting players for him, according to a report from today’s paper edition of the Turin based newspaper Tuttosport.

The report details how the Nerazzurri are looking to sign a new centre back this summer who is more suitable to a three-man defense, with Slovakian defender Milan Skriniar struggling to adapt to Conte’s tactical system.

Another area that the Milanese club are looking to strengthen is a new left wing back, with Ashley Young currently the only player in the department confirmed to be staying with the squad.

Inter are also looking to sign a strong midfielder like Tottenham’s Tanguy Ndombélé, the report continues, as well as a backup for Belgian striker Romelu Lukaku, with a possible idea being Edin Dzeko, but only if Alexis Sanchez isn’t signed permanently.

The Nerazzurri are hoping Conte and his reinforcements will be able to win the league next season.
